A beach hazards statement was released by the National Weather Service on Friday at 9 a.m. valid from noon until Saturday 7 p.m. for Clatsop County Coast, Tillamook County Coast and Central Coast of Oregon.

"Sneaker waves possible," explains the weather service. "A Beach Hazards Statement is issued when sneaker waves create potentially life-threatening conditions in the surf zone. Caution should be used when in or near the water. Always keep an eye on the waves, and be especially watchful of children."
